#FE557B Hex color

#FE557B

The hexadecimal color code #FE557B corresponds to the code RGB( 254, 85, 123 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 1,00 level), green (at 0,33 level) and blue (at 0,48 level). Its brightness is 66% and its saturation is 98%. It is composed of red at 54%, green at 18% and blue at 26%.

Uses of #FE557B in CSS

When using #FE557B as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#FE557B as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
